I know this is not a dozer, but I just had a driver call and say there was diesel in the radiator (coolant) Is that possible or is he wanting a lay-over? Thanks in advance

Yes it is. You need to take all of the Injectors out. Pressurize the cooling system and see which adapter is leaking. I have seen this once but didn't repair it so I don't know if you can reseal the adapter or need to replace it. I have a feeling you need a new adapter.
